The News-Journal, May 10, 1962
Funeral services for Mrs. Katie Underwood Skaggs were conducted Tuesday afternoon at Parrott & Ramsey Funeral Home Chapel, Rev. Garland Skaggs and Rev. Vester Johnson in charge. Interment was in Arvin Cemetery. She was a member of Mt. Carmel Baptist Church. Mrs. Skaggs was born in Taylor County on October 10, 1901, the daughter of Mrs. Rosie Ellen Shofner Underwood and the late Wilson Underwood, and died at her home in the Old Maple community Monday morning, May 7th, following a long illness. She united in marriage to Ernest A. Skaggs in 1920, and to this union one son and three daughters were born: Charles Skaggs and Mrs. Roscoe Skaggs, both of Taylor County; Mrs. Otis Shofner, Raywick; and Mrs. Chester Anderson of Louisville. Besides her husband and children, she is survived by her mother; two brothers and three sisters: Lonza Underwood and Hurley Underwood, both of Indianapolis, Indiana; Mrs. Mayme Pitman of Louisville; Miss Evie Underwood of Taylor County; and Miss Edna Underwood of Harrodsburg. Also surviving are ten grandchildren and one great-grandchild. Pallbearers were Harden Hedgespeth, Buford Cordwell, Chester Skaggs, Winfrey Skaggs, Willard Wright, and Eugene Wright.
Kentucky Death Records Index, rootsweb
SKAGGS, KATIE M; age 60; death place TAYLOR; residence TAYLOR; death date 07 May 1962; Volume 024, Certificate 11924
